TOPIC: The Benefits of Revival

FIRE SCRIPTURE
Psalm. 85:1-6; Hosea 6:2

OUTLINE
Hunger leads to revival, at which time your voice goes up to God thirsting for more of His presence. A certain little boy, who was hungry for God, asked his father: “Daddy, what must I do to be on fire for God continually?” His father asked him if he really meant what he had said. And he replied in the affirmative. His father then took him to a small pond.

Immediately they got there, his father got hold of him pounced on him and pushed his head inside the water. The boy began to struggle for air. As he was doing this, he was gulping water. After he had gulped down a lot of water, his father released him and asked: “What did you desire most when I dipped your head inside the water?” The boy replied: “Fresh air.” Then the father said to him: “When you are hungry and thirsty after God like the way you thirsted for air now, fire will fall upon your life.”

Beloved, that is it! You must hunger and thirst after God. Our aim should be for God to use us so that we would be engrossed with a supernatural revival of apostolic signs and wonders. The apostles operated in the supernatural. They cast down strongholds, uprooted demonic trees, trampled upon satanic powers, worked earth-shaking miracles, turned cities upside down for Jesus, burnt demonic materials and God used them to lay the foundation for what we are now enjoying.

The reason why present day Christians have not attained that level of the supernatural they do not thirst after God. Peter, who was picked up by Jesus after his failed fishing expedition, was informed that God’s purpose for his life was for him to be a “fisher of men.” But, the same Peter ran back to the same fishing profession soon after the ascension of Jesus, when he no more thirsted and hunger after Jesus. Read More
